摘要:

优化了表面活性剂辅助超声提取杜仲叶总多酚工艺,并比较了不同提取工艺的杜仲叶提取物的体外抗氧化能力。首先以总多酚为指标,在单因素试验的基础上,通过正交试验优化杜仲叶总多酚的提取条件。然后以提取物的羟基自由基清除率、ABTS自由基清除率、DPPH自由基清除率和还原力来评价杜仲叶提取物的体外抗氧化能力。实验结果表明较佳提取工艺为SDS用量0.1 g/L,超声时间5 min,乙醇体积分数50%,料液比1∶20 (g∶mL),温度45 ℃,在该条件下,杜仲叶总多酚得率为6.770%。杜仲叶提取物具有一定的体外抗氧化能力。

Abstract:

The surfactant-assisted ultrasonic extraction of total polyphenols from Eucommia ulmoides leaves was optimized. The antioxidant activity in vitro was compared between the extracts from Eucommia ulmoides leaves with different extraction processes. Firstly, on the basis of the single-factor test, the total polyphenols were used as indicators to optimize the extraction conditions by the orthogonal experiment. Then the antioxidant activity of the extract from Eucommia ulmoides leaves was evaluated in vitro in terms of the hydroxyl radical scavenging rate, ABTS free radical scavenging rate, DPPH free radical scavenging rate and reducing power. The experimental results showed that the optimal extraction process was SDS dosage of 0.1 g/L, ultrasonic extraction time of 5 min, ethanol volume fraction of 50%, solid-liquid ratio of 1∶20 (g∶mL), and temperature of 45 °C. Under this condition, the total polyphenol yield of Eucommia ulmoides leaves was 6.770%. The extract from Eucommia ulmoides leaves had certain antioxidant activity in vitro.
